我试图在CakePHP项目的编辑页面上实现SlickGrid,当页面加载时,我在javascript控制台中得到以下错误:
slick.grid.js:2173TypeError:'Slick.Editors.Text is not a constructor' (evaluating 'new (editor || getEditor(activeRow, activeCell))')
数据正确地呈现在我页面的网格中,但当我单击一个单元格进行编辑时,它就变成了白色,并且我不能键入任何内容。如果我单击另一个单元格,该单元格将变为白色,而第一个单元格将保持白色。
我有一个UITableView,其中一些单元格包含UITextField对象,另一些单元格包含UIButton对象。当其中一个textFields是first responder (键盘显示)时,我在退出其first responder状态时遇到问题。当用户单击或触摸另一个单元格中的按钮时,即使我在“did end on exit”和“Editing did end”事件上调用[textField resignFirstResponder],textField仍然不会退出。当按钮被单击时,我也在调用[button becomeFirstResponder]。我猜这与物体在不同的细胞中有关。有什
我想自己渲染Slickgrid的标题单元格,目前唯一的方法是通过onHeaderCellRendered回调。这里的问题是,slickgrid (顾名思义)已经完成了对标题单元格的渲染。
所以,如果我在单元格中添加了一些东西,它变得比以前更宽了,那么标题单元格就会像我想要的那样宽,但那一列的表格单元格的宽度将保持不变。
grid.onHeaderCellRendered.subscribe(function(e, args){
//adding some stuff to args.node, setting the width of args.node to something w
我已经构建了一个jQuery DataTables,其中一个单元格中有一个带有“检查”类的按钮,一旦单击该按钮,我希望得到包含该按钮的单元格的索引。
为了达到这个目的,我使用了以下代码:
$("#table tbody").on('click','.checking',function(){
var index = '';
index = $("#table").DataTable().cell($(this).parents('td')).index();
console.